It's not really either. If you make more than one journey on a contacless
card in a day you only get one charge.
When you use a brand new card a 10p authorisation, but not charge, is
made against the account when you first touch in. Nothing else reaches
your account until the end of the day when a single charge for the sum
of all the journeys made is collected and the 10p authorisation cancelled.
